Wood siding replacement services involve removing damaged or deteriorated wood siding and installing new panels to restore the exterior appearance and structural integrity of a property. This process typically includes assessing the existing siding for issues such as rot, warping, or insect damage, followed by carefully removing the compromised sections. The replacement involves fitting new wood siding that matches the existing style and ensuring proper sealing and finishing to protect against future damage. Skilled contractors focus on maintaining the aesthetic appeal of the building while enhancing its durability through precise installation techniques.

Material and Scope Costs - The cost for wood siding replacement typically ranges from $5,000 to $15,000, depending on the size of the project and type of wood used. Larger homes or extensive replacements tend to be at the higher end of the spectrum.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for replacing wood siding usually fall between $2,000 and $6,000, influenced by project complexity and contractor rates. Skilled installation is essential to ensure proper fit and durability, which can affect overall costs. Contact local service providers for accurate pricing.
Additional Costs - Expenses such as removing old siding, disposal, and minor repairs can add $1,000 to $3,000 to the total cost. These factors vary based on the existing siding condition and site accessibility. Local pros can assess and include these potential costs in their quotes.
Cost Variability Factors - Costs may fluctuate based on the chosen wood type, siding thickness, and home size. Custom finishes or intricate designs can increase expenses beyond standard estimates. For precise pricing, consulting local contractors is recommended.

What are the benefits of replacing wood siding? Replacing wood siding can enhance curb appeal, improve home protection, and increase energy efficiency by providing better insulation and reducing drafts.
How do I know if my wood siding needs replacement? Signs such as rotting, warping, cracking, or extensive pest damage indicate that replacement may be necessary.
What materials are commonly used for wood siding replacement? Common options include cedar, redwood, pine, and engineered wood products, depending on the desired look and durability.
How long does wood siding replacement typically take? The duration varies based on the size of the project and the extent of damage, but generally, it can take from a few days to a week.
